From aed7b7328c2659154f7752cbfd946396b4e785d5 Mon Sep 17 00:00:00 2001
From: Alex Wernle <awernle@usgs.gov>
Date: Wed, 16 Oct 2024 13:24:38 -0600
Subject: [PATCH] Added pass at end of loop.

---
 geomagio/algorithm/SpikesAlgorithm.py | 5 ++++-
 1 file changed, 4 insertions(+), 1 deletion(-)

diff --git a/geomagio/algorithm/SpikesAlgorithm.py b/geomagio/algorithm/SpikesAlgorithm.py
index f4826281..33133f45 100644
--- a/geomagio/algorithm/SpikesAlgorithm.py
+++ b/geomagio/algorithm/SpikesAlgorithm.py
@@ -77,6 +77,7 @@ class SpikesAlgorithm(MetadataAlgorithm):
             for trace in day_stream:
                 timestamps = trace.times("UTCDateTime")
                 signal = trace.data
+                # TODO: throw error if singal len < window!
                 spike_timestamps = self._despike(signal, timestamps)
 
                 if len(spike_timestamps) > 0:
@@ -99,7 +100,7 @@ class SpikesAlgorithm(MetadataAlgorithm):
                         status="New",
                     )
 
-                    # Validate spikes match times
+                    # validate spikes match times
                     ArtificialDisturbance.check_spikes_match_times(
                         spikes=metadata_dict["spikes"],
                         values={
@@ -109,5 +110,7 @@ class SpikesAlgorithm(MetadataAlgorithm):
                     )
 
                     spike_metadata_list.append(spike_metadata)
+                else:
+                    pass
 
         return spike_metadata_list
-- 
GitLab